LETTERS: Why wait?

Forbes.com reported on Friday that KMT presidential candidate Ma Ying-jeou (ñRÓ¢¾Å) promised to raise military spending to 3 percent of the central government's budget "if he is elected president" (www.forbes.com/ afxnewslimited/feeds/afx/2007/11/23/afx4367844.html).

But if raising the military budget is a good idea, as Ma seems to think, why wait? Why does he not instruct KMT lawmakers to vote for the sensible military budgets that have long been pending in the legislature, instead of opposing them or approving them only in part?

Arthur Waldron

University of Pennsylvania
